New Executive Director

A new year ushers in new leadership for Mayfair Inc.  The nonprofit organization that produces Mayfair Festival of the Arts has appointed Allentown resident Arlene Daily as their new Executive Director.

Daily comes to Mayfair with two decades of experience in non-profit executive leadership, marketing and community relations.  Daily most recently served as Managing Director of Civic Theatre of Allentown, with previous experience at the Brooklyn Botanic Garden, Planned Parenthood of North East PA, and The Leukemia & Lymphoma Society.  As a hobby, Daily is a local jewelry artist who has exhibited at Mayfair.

“I have every confidence that Arlene’s expertise in managing nonprofit organizations will serve us well as we enter our 26th year.  She has proven herself to be an effective arts administrator and that is just the leadership we need,” said Michael Hill, President of Mayfair’s Board of Directors.  “The Board could not be more pleased with this appointment.”

Having just celebrated its 25th anniversary, Mayfair is taking a fresh look at the direction of the festival.  It plans to increase the number and the quality of the artists exhibiting in the Artist Market.  It is also improving the layout of the festival, creating an Artist Esplanade at the very busy Ott Street entrance.  This will replace the commercial vendors once located there and allow more creative display opportunities for artists.

“I am honored to take the helm of an organization with such strong potential,” exclaimed Daily.  “The arts help us process what is happening in our lives.  They help us find new ways to see things.  And an arts festival, specifically, is a wonderful community builder.  It brings people together.  It celebrates local artists and brings new art experiences into the area.  I can’t imagine a more rewarding job than that.”
